Born in the flames of the Revolution of Dignity, Hromadske has been setting the bar very high for Ukrainian journalism for over ten years and is also included in the list of Ukraine's white media. Therefore, working with Hromadske is a great responsibility, as this media outlet is read all over the world
For this project, we worked comprehensively not only on the design and development of the web platform, but also on a large-scale migration of content. It was important to transfer all the information from the project page to a full-fledged English-language website, preserving the structure, content, and SEO indicators. We implemented automatic redirects so that no material would be lost and users could seamlessly transition to the new version of the resource.
We also updated the admin panel, making it more convenient and flexible for the editorial team, and optimized the website's loading speed — from the server side to the front end. This improved the platform's performance and stability even under high loads.😜
For Hromadske, we completely rethought the UX component: we updated the interaction logic, page structure, and navigation. Additionally, we developed a dark theme for the site, which increases the comfort of content consumption and meets modern digital standards.
We also created a broad system of content modules — flexible blocks that allow informational materials, special projects, or advertising integrations to be adapted to different formats and tasks. This gives the editorial team a tool for quickly customizing pages without involving developers and ensures the platform's scalability in the future. 🙌
